The gesture by Municipal Administration and Water Supply Minister K P Munusamy counselling his party colleague was greeted by mild thumping of desks by the DMK members.
It all started when AIADMK member K Kuppan representing Thiruvottiyur alleged that Karunanidhi had "given away" Katchatheevu islet -- a bone of contention between Indian and Sri Lankan fishermen -- to Sri Lanka
While Kuppan tried to continue with his allegation, Munusamy rose from his seat and requested the Speaker not to allow his party MLA to make allegations during the Question Hour, saying it has not been the Assembly's tradition to make allegations during the Question Hour.
DMK members had walked out of the House on several occasions and even been evicted during the current session when they staged noisy protests against critical remarks targeting Karunanidhi or the party.
